NAME

       Analizo::Metric::LackOfCohesionOfMethods - Lack of Cohesion of Methods (LCOM4) metric

DESCRIPTION

       The metric calculation is based on the following article and calculates the cohesion of
       the class.

       Article:

          M. Hitz and B. Montazeri, "Measuring coupling and cohesion in
          object-oriented systems," in Proceedings of the International. Symposium on
          Applied Corporate Computing, 1995.
          http://citeseerx.ist.psu.edu/viewdoc/summary?doi=10.1.1.409.4862

       The LCOM4 value for a module is the number of connected components of an undirected graph,
       where the nodes are the module's subroutines (methods, functions etc.), and the edges
       indicate that two subroutines use at least one attribute/variable in common, or that one
       subroutines calls the other. These connected components represent independent parts of a
       module, and modules that have more than one of them have independent, distinct
       responsibilities.
